BINGO!

Collecting credit card fees, making up to 3 phone calls to card owners whose cards failed, moving then to alternates, waiting for the DWR to clear all successes for eligibility (license, no violations), and other contract requirements takes time outside of the computer programming and process.

As for the upgrading, that's something Systems Consultants does regularly. They just added a wing to their building a couple of years ago and filled it with new equipment, plus their staff is continually kept up to date with new technics and programs, and they do that plus a whole bunch of other stuff for $3.01 of that $10.00 application fee. I'd say they are doing just fine.

Besides, almost every year the RAC's and Wildlife Board change the way the draw is done and this year was no exception as most of you realized (or will realize when you lose your deer preference points for your 2nd choice).

Page 15 of the application guidebook shows the order of the draw. I would assume that they would hit the cards in the same order.

1. buck deer
2. bull elk
3. buck pronghorn
4. OIL
5. gen buck - lifetime
6. gen buck - dedicated
7. gen buck - youth
8. gen buck
9. youth any bull elk
